  • I appreciate all the responses in regards to the smoke cleansing. Does anyone know why the one man got an oil rub instead of the smoke?

  • It is agua de florida

    "Shamans often place perfumes and colognes on the bodies of patients, as crosses on their forehead, chest, and back, whistling a special song of protection, to seal, close, and protect the body." -steve beyer
